Live Session: Project-Based Learning in ABE and ESL Classes

Description: Join Kristi Reyes of MiraCosta College to learn about projects that integrate technology as a powerful way to give ABE and English learners real-world work preparation. Students can build their knowledge in many topics while developing oral and written communication skills, and carefully planned projects can address standards, support the development of critical soft skills, and give learners a sense of empowerment, not to mention tech skills! Attendees will learn about projects they can use right away in their classes.

Welcome to the National Adult Education and Family Literacy Week 2022! The LINCS Community has an exciting slate of events to celebrate this week! The National Adult Education and Family Literacy Week raises public awareness about the need for and value of adult education and family literacy. Its goal is to increase financial and societal support for access to basic education programs for U.S. adults with low literacy, numeracy, and digital skills. Advocates across the country use this opportunity to elevate adult education and family literacy nationwide with policymakers, the media, and the community.
